Joseph and Potiphar's Wife is a 1750 by Unknown, held at Statens Museum for Kunst.
This painting shows a woman sitting on a chair, half-dressed with one arm resting on her knee. A man stands beside her, dressed in loose robes, holding a scroll. The background is dark, almost like a shadowy curtain, while the figures stand out in lighter tones. The woman’s pose looks tense, and the man’s posture is calm. The lighting creates strong contrasts between light and dark, making the figures pop. This style is called *chiaroscuro*.
